I guess not so specifically, does anyone have any experience with overcoming the oral-motor myths of Down syndrome? What I'm referring to, for those not familiar with Sara's work, are the myths that professionals sometimes see as being the characteristics of Down syndrome (such as a high narrow palatal vault, tongue protrusion, chronic respiratory infections, mouth breathing, habitual open mouth posture, and the impression that the tongue is too big for the mouth).
